How Much Does a Facility Administrator Make in Dayton, OH?

Updated March 01, 2025
As of March 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Facility Administrator in Dayton, OH is $94,211. While Salary.com is seeing that Facility Administrator salary in Dayton, OH can go up to $118,006 or down to $72,100, but most earn between $82,637 and $106,666.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Frequently Asked Questions About a Facility Administrator Salaries

What is the average of a Facility Administrator in Dayton, OH?

The Facility Administrator salary range is from $82,637 to $106,666, and the average Facility Administrator salary is $94,211/year in Dayton, OH. The Facility Administrator's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Facility Administrator salary in the United States?

The Facility Administrator salary in San Jose, CA is $121,891 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Facility Administrator's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Facility Administrator.
